Why High‑Risk Merchants Need Speedy Approvals
High‑risk businesses—such as online gambling, adult entertainment, travel, or cryptocurrency exchanges—face higher charge‑back ratios and tighter underwriting. In a market as compact as Iceland, delayed payouts can cripple growth for several reasons:
- Cash‑flow volatility: Small merchants rely on daily settlements to restock inventory or cover operational expenses.
- Competitive pressure: Competitors that can process payments instantly gain a trust advantage with customers.
- Regulatory scrutiny: Prompt approvals demonstrate that the merchant is proactive about anti‑money‑laundering (AML) obligations.
When a gateway offers fast approval, it essentially removes a friction point that could otherwise stall a transaction pipeline.

Steps to Secure Immediate Approval
Even with the right gateway, the merchant’s preparation determines how fast the approval process runs. Follow this streamlined checklist:
- Gather documentation early: Business registration, ownership proof, and a detailed risk‑mitigation plan should be ready before you contact a provider.
- Choose a gateway that offers a sandbox: Testing your integration in a simulated environment demonstrates technical competence to the acquirer.
- Implement robust fraud tools: Deploy tokenization, 3‑D Secure, and device fingerprinting to show proactive risk management.
- Submit a concise business plan: Highlight transaction volume forecasts, average ticket size, and the geographic distribution of customers.
- Maintain open communication: Assign a single point of contact for the gateway’s compliance team to avoid back‑and‑forth delays.
Completing these steps can shave days off the typical approval window, allowing you to start accepting payments almost immediately.
